By Claude McKay
Claude McKay was one of the twentieth century’s finest poets and Constab Ballads (1912) was his second published work, after Songs of Jamaica earlier that year. This collection was also written in Jamaican Patois and was largely based on his experiences while serving as a police constable in Spanish Town. The poems are an alluring combination of traditional verses, dramatic monologues and confessional love lyrics.
